Sunset District resident Herbert Mintz will perform his short original monologue, “My Uncle Sam, My Military Family and Me,” at the Sealevel Gallery’s Sunset Solos, 4331 Irving St., in San Francisco’s Sunset District, on Sunday, Sept. 22 at 7 p.m.
“My Uncle Sam, My Military Family and Me” addresses little known aspects of military history: The military family and the military dependent.
“My Uncle Sam, My Military Family and Me” is a coming-out-of-the-footlocker monologue
from the point of view of an aging military dependent who is willing to share challenging recollections of his childhood, his youth and his family inside an institutional subculture.
